The cheapest way to get from Cluj-Napoca to Brebu Nou is to train which costs $50 - $60 and takes 8h 50m.
The fastest way to get from Cluj-Napoca to Brebu Nou is to drive which takes 4h 1m and costs $45 - $70.
The distance between Cluj-Napoca and Brebu Nou is 304 km. The road distance is 291.3 km.
The best way to get from Cluj-Napoca to Brebu Nou without a car is to bus via Haţeg which takes 6h 10m and costs .
It takes approximately 6h 10m to get from Cluj-Napoca to Brebu Nou, including transfers.
The best way to get from Cluj-Napoca to Brebu Nou is to bus via Haţeg which takes 6h 10m and costs . Alternatively, you can train via Caransebeş, which costs $50 - $65 and takes 8h 41m.
Yes, the driving distance between Cluj-Napoca to Brebu Nou is 291 km. It takes approximately 4h 1m to drive from Cluj-Napoca to Brebu Nou.

What companies run services between Cluj-Napoca, Romania and Brebu Nou, Romania?
You can take a bus from Cluj-Napoca, Autogara Sens Vest to Brebu Nou via Haţeg, Hateg, and Caransebeş in around 6h 10m. Alternatively, Romanian Railways (CFR) operates a train from Cluj Napoca to Lugoj once daily. Tickets cost $28–30 and the journey takes 6h 12m.
